Frequently Asked Questions

What are the advantages of leasing works of art?

  • Financial Flexibility: You can enjoy exceptional, high-value works of art without a large initial investment.
  • Tax Benefits: Receive potential tax benefits as rents can be deducted as a business expense.

How are the prices of monthly payments for leasing works of art set?

  • The costs depend on the value of the work, the duration of the leasing contract, and any services included such as installation.

Can we buy the work after the leasing period?

  • Yes, on Artmajeur leasing contracts offer a purchase option at the end of the contract, allowing customers to acquire the work at a determined price (residual value).

How are the safety and insurance of works managed?

  • Insurance during the duration of the rental contract is the responsibility of the customer. It is therefore important to check the details of your insurance contract to be sure that your leased works are covered in the event of damage.

What are the conditions for terminating the leasing contract before its end?

  • Unless there are specific conditions, leasing contracts for works of art commit the client to payment of the entire price of the work; payments are therefore due until the end of the lease.

Self-taught, my painting was born somewhere on the other side of the imagination where hands obey brushes more than everyday certainties.

The taste for color and drawing comes to me from childhood but it is really from the age of 30 that I undertake with the help of teachers, learning the different techniques of watercolor, oil, dry pastel and acrylic.

For everything abstract, I have a preference for acrylic, an odorless and quick-drying water-based paint, which also allows me, unlike oil, to add mortars or objects such as pearls or pieces of fabric, paper in masking.

Whereas for all my portraits I use oil paint. The advantage is its slow drying, which allows me to take the time necessary to mix my colors well, and to work on my subject for several days until the desired rendering is obtained.

I paint alone in my studio and often to music, another inseparable friend of my life who helps me to access the paths of the imagination.

My sources of inspiration are multiple, I cultivate eclecticism. My mediums are canvas and sometimes wood.

I work in “letting go”. Painting corresponds for me to an inner necessity, my painting wants to be dreamlike, symbolic, mysterious. The colors spring from a tangle of signs and shapes.
